龙葵提取物对不同作物幼苗的化感效应  被引量:10

Allelopathic Effect of Solanum nigrum L. Extract on Different Crop Seedlings

摘  要:将龙葵(Solanum nigrum L.)整株干燥粉碎后,用甲醇、乙酸乙酯、二氯甲烷和石油醚依次提取,通过测定这4种浸提物对水稻、玉米和萝卜种子萌发率、植株根数量、根长、根鲜质量、茎长及茎鲜质量的影响,明确龙葵不同浸提物对不同作物幼苗的化感效应。结果表明,龙葵的甲醇和乙酸乙酯浸提物对萝卜种子萌发率及根长表现为促进作用;相反,龙葵的二氯甲烷和石油醚浸提物对水稻和玉米种子萌发率、植株根数量、根长、根鲜质量、茎长及茎鲜质量主要表现为抑制作用,抑制率范围在9.52%~90.37%之间;其中250倍稀释倍数下,龙葵的石油醚浸提物对玉米植株茎鲜质量抑制率高达90.37%。研究表明,龙葵提取物对作物幼苗化感效应明显,具体化学成分及机制有待进一步研究。Whole plants of Solanum nigrum L. were dried and pulverized,and extracted with methanol,ethyl acetate,methylene chloride or petroleum ether. The effects of the four extracts on seed germination rate,root number,root length,root fresh weight,stem length and stem fresh weight of rice,maize and radish were determined. Germination rate and root length of radish were promoted by the ethyl acetate extract of Solanum nigrum. In contrast,seed germination rate,root number,length,and fresh weight,and stem length and fresh weight were mainly inhibited at ratesof 9. 5% ~90. 4%; a250 times dilution concentration gave90. 4% inhibition rate of maize plant stem fresh weight. Extracts of Solanumnigrum L. seedling growth,but the specific chemical composition of the extracts and the mechanism of action need further study.
